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Дана матрица А (4,4) найти сумму нечетных элементов матрицы и произведение элементов находящихся на главной диагонали -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Найти в квадратной матрице сумму элементов, расположенных ниже побочной диагонали http://www.cyberforum.ru/cpp-beginners/thread974886.html
Найти в квадратной матрице сумму элементов, расположенных ниже побочной диагонали.В с++. есть начало: #include <math.h> #include <stdio.h> #include <conio.h> #define N3 void main(void) { int...
C++ алгоритм Дейкстры Добрый все вечер! помогите пожалуйста решить задачу алгоритмом дейкстры. Задача об автобусном сообщении по краю Имя входного файла input.txt Имя выходного файла output.txt Между городами края... http://www.cyberforum.ru/cpp-beginners/thread974876.html
Сортировка массива структур C++
Нужно создать структуру Student c полями Имя, Номер группы, Оценки (массив из 5 элементов) #include "stdafx.h" using namespace std; const int num = 5; struct Student { string name; int...
C++ Написать функцию, которая шифрует переданное ей целое беззнаковое число
Написать функцию, которая шифрует переданное ей целое беззнаковое число путём смены местами 0-го и 1-го битов, 2-го и 3-го, … , 30-го и 31-го битов. Функция должна принимать в качестве параметра...
C++ Один слушатель для нескольких компонентов http://www.cyberforum.ru/cpp-beginners/thread974838.html
На форме имеется несколько кнопок, которые создаются в цикле и заносятся в массив (List). Можно ли и как в одном обработчике обрабатывать клик по ним? При этом должна быть возможность "обращения" к...
C++ Пояснение return - точности в использование + пример return (<повтор действие>) Добавлено через 36 секунд Как-то связано с рекурс?Или как цыкл? подробнее

Показать сообщение отдельно
StriBog45
6 / 6 / 2
Регистрация: 03.09.2013
Сообщений: 81
11.10.2013, 22:12
Что касается суммы не чётных элементов: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
#include "stdafx.h"
#include "iostream"
#include <ctime>
#include <locale>
using namespace std;
 
int _tmain(int argc, _TCHAR* argv[])
{
    setlocale(LC_ALL, "Russian");
    const int size = 4 , size2 = 4;
    int A[size][size2],i,j,summa = 0;
    srand(time(NULL));
    for ( i = 0; i < size; i ++)        // Матрица
    {
        for ( j = 0; j < size2; j++)
        {
            A[i][j] = rand() % 150 - 50; // Присваивание случайного числа
            cout << A[i][j]
                 << " ";
        }
        cout << endl;
    }
 
    for ( i = 0; i < size; i++) // Сумма не чётных
    {
        for ( j = 0; j < size2; j++)
        {
            if ( A[i][j] % 2 == 1 ) // Проверка на нечётность
            {
                summa = summa + A[i][j];
            }
        }
    }
    cout << "Сумма всех нечетных элементов матрицы = "
         << summa
         << endl;
 
system("pause");
return 0;
}
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ru